Course Description

Health, Justice, and Society II continues to explore the relationship between health disparities, justice, and both individual and community health. Students will examine health disparities and outcomes in four areas: core medical sociological theories and models; the biology of stress; intersections of race, class, and gender for health; and an introduction to genetics and health disparities. Additional instruction will prepare students to care for patients with consideration to disability status or special health care needs, ethnicity and race, gender identity, religion and spirituality, and sexual orientation.
